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in North English

** The Volvo repair market for North English, Iowa, and its immediate surrounding area is characterized by a need to travel to larger metropolitan centers for specialized service. There are no Volvo-exclusive specialists physically located within North English itself. The market is served by a competitive and high-quality corridor of providers located primarily in Iowa City, Coralville, and Cedar Rapids, all within a 30-45 minute drive. The competition level is healthy, featuring a mix of a factory dealership (McGrath) and two highly competent independent specialists (PACE and Carousel). This gives Volvo owners a clear choice between dealer-certified precision and the often more cost-effective, relationship-driven service of independents. Typical pricing reflects this, with the dealership generally commanding a premium for labor and parts, while the independents offer competitive rates without sacrificing expertise, especially for models that are out of warranty. The overall average quality of Volvo service in this region is considered very high, with multiple shops capable of handling complex diagnostics and repairs.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about volvo repair services in North English, IA

Are there any auto repair shops in or near North English, IA, that specialize in Volvo service?

While North English itself is a small town, several reputable general repair shops in the area, such as those in nearby Williamsburg or Iowa City, have technicians experienced with European makes like Volvo. For specialized diagnostics, owners often travel to authorized service centers in larger metro areas like Cedar Rapids.

What are common Volvo repair issues for drivers in the North English area given our local climate and roads?

Given Iowa's seasonal temperature swings and rural road conditions, common local issues include suspension component wear from gravel roads, battery failures due to extreme cold, and A/C system service for humid summers. Older Volvo models may also need attention to their all-wheel-drive systems for winter traction.

How can I verify a local mechanic's expertise with my Volvo before committing to a repair?

Ask the shop directly about their experience with your specific Volvo model and if they use proprietary Volvo diagnostic software (VIDA). Checking online reviews from other Eastern Iowa drivers and inquiring if they source genuine or OEM-quality parts are also reliable indicators of specialized expertise.

Is Volvo repair more expensive in our rural Iowa area compared to taking it to a city dealer?

Labor rates at independent shops in the North English region are typically lower than at urban dealerships, which can offset costs. However, for complex electronic or transmission work, the expertise and correct tools are critical, so the total cost may be similar when factoring in potential travel to a specialist.

When should I seek local service versus towing my Volvo to a dealership in Cedar Rapids or Des Moines?

For routine maintenance, oil changes, brake work, or tire service, a trusted local shop is convenient and cost-effective. For major engine issues, advanced electrical faults, or warranty-covered repairs, the dealership's specialized technicians and equipment are often necessary, despite the longer drive.
